IBM & Circuit City Partner in Second Life
IBM has announced that it has teamed up with Circuit City to construct an online replica of the retail store within the virtual world of Second Life. The venture is geared at experimenting with the introduction of virtual worlds and 3-D technology into a cross-platform retail environment.

Google/NASA Enter Space Pact
Google and NASA Ames Research Center have signed a “Space Act Agreement” to pool their collective technological expertise to address issues ranging from large-scale data management and massively distributed computing, to human-computer interfaces.
